Executive Overview

The artificial intelligence landscape is no stranger to sudden drops, stealth releases, and high-stakes paradigm shifts. However, the unexpected arrival of a new, highly capable reasoning model known as Ox Alpha has sent shockwaves through the global tech ecosystem. Released quietly on OpenRouter on Thursday, August 20, 2026, the model has sparked an intense, high-stakes guessing game across Silicon Valley, X (formerly Twitter), Reddit, and international policy circles.

Marketed as a state-of-the-art "stealth model" developed by an anonymous third-party provider, Ox Alpha has caught the attention of major industry figures—most notably Stripe CEO Patrick Collison, whose company is currently in the process of acquiring OpenRouter. Collison publicly praised the system, calling it "very impressive."

Yet, the model’s true identity remains shrouded in mystery. With its developer deliberately concealing their origins during this preview phase, the tech community has fractured into competing factions of speculation. Theories range from an unreleased proprietary architecture by domestic tech giants like Microsoft to a cutting-edge breakthrough originating from Chinese AI laboratories, such as Z.ai (Zhipu).

As analysts comb through model weights, telemetry, behavioral fingerprints, and API behaviors, Ox Alpha has transformed from a simple product test into a geopolitical flashpoint. It underscores a growing anxiety and fascination within the industry: How is it possible that a frontier-grade intelligence can materialize out of thin air, offering vast compute resources for free while leaving no digital fingerprints pointing to its creators?


Detailed Chronology: How the "Ox Alpha" Phenomenon Unfolded

Phase 1: The Quiet Drop

The saga began unceremoniously on Thursday afternoon when a listing for "Ox Alpha" appeared on OpenRouter, a premier platform for accessing and routing various large language models. The platform’s metadata described the model in bold, enticing terms: “A reasoning model designed for coding, sustained agentic work, and production workload.”

Unlike most commercial releases that are accompanied by glossy PR campaigns, whitepapers, benchmarks, and executive keynotes, Ox Alpha arrived with zero fanfare. The OpenRouter provider tag explicitly stated that the model was operated by an anonymous third-party entity choosing to remain covert during its preview phase. To further incentivize adoption and stress-test its infrastructure, the mysterious lab began offering an astronomical amount of free processing power—reportedly up to 100 trillion free tokens per day—triggering a massive influx of queries from curious developers and researchers.

Phase 2: Silicon Valley Takes Notice

Within hours of its deployment, developers testing Ox Alpha began noticing unusual capabilities. Unlike general-purpose conversational models, Ox Alpha displayed advanced logical reasoning, exceptionally clean code generation, and a capacity for sustained, multi-step autonomous tasks (agentic work) that rivaled the industry’s leading closed-source flagships.

Word spread rapidly across technical circles. By Thursday evening, Stripe CEO Patrick Collison chimed in on X. Given that Stripe had recently made headlines for its strategic acquisition of OpenRouter, Collison’s endorsement carried significant weight. Describing Ox Alpha as "very impressive," his post acted as a catalyst, pulling mainstream tech commentators, venture capitalists, and prominent machine learning researchers into the digital stakeout.

Phase 3: The Global Guessing Game and Pivot Points

By Friday, August 21, the online sleuthing reached a fever pitch. Analysts attempted to reverse-engineer the model’s origins based on its linguistic tendencies, coding style, tokenization quirks, and performance profiles.

Who’s behind the new ‘stealth model’ Ox Alpha?
  • The Chinese Connection (Z.ai / Zhipu): Early investigative theories heavily favored Chinese laboratories. Prominent AI analyst Andrew Curran posted on Friday that initial suspicions centered around the GLM family of models developed by Beijing-based Z.ai. Outlets like Wccftech initially ran reports citing strong internal evidence pointing toward Zhipu’s unreleased architecture.
  • The Domestic Enterprise Hypothesis: As the hours ticked by and alternative analyses circulated, the consensus dissolved. Wccftech later updated its reporting, suggesting that Ox Alpha might instead represent an unreleased iteration of Microsoft’s internal MAI (Microsoft AI) research initiatives.
  • The Community Divide: On Reddit’s popular r/singularity community, opinions split dramatically. One widely upvoted thread insisted that architectural limitations and behavioral characteristics meant Ox Alpha "can’t be the Chinese," while a competing thread countered with "high confidence" claims that it was indeed an overseas model operating under a Western proxy layer.

As of the weekend, the fog of war has only thickened. The anonymous provider has maintained radio silence, leaving the developer community suspended between admiration for the model’s raw capability and frustration over its opaque origins.


Supporting Context & Metrics: The Mechanics of Stealth AI

To understand why Ox Alpha has caused such a profound panic and frenzy, it is necessary to examine the current macroeconomic and geopolitical environment surrounding artificial intelligence development in late 2026.

The Rise of Stealth Releases and "Compute Dumping"

In a hyper-competitive market where training frontier models costs hundreds of millions—if not billions—of dollars, the concept of a "stealth drop" offering 100 trillion free tokens a day defies traditional commercial logic. Analysts point to several potential motivations for this strategy:

  1. Infrastructure Stress-Testing: Labs frequently deploy models anonymously to stress-test distributed inference clusters under massive real-world loads without risking their primary brand reputation if the system experiences downtime.
  2. Regulatory Evasion: With mounting geopolitical scrutiny, export controls, and intense legislative debate over foreign-developed AI models (particularly regarding Chinese tech imports), an anonymous wrapper allows a lab to test Western market adoption without triggering immediate protectionist countermeasures or bureaucratic blocks.
  3. Blind A/B Benchmarking: Developers often use anonymous releases to gather unbiased human preference data (RLHF feedback) free from the halo effect or brand bias associated with companies like OpenAI, Anthropic, Google, or Meta.

Technical Profile: What Makes Ox Alpha Different?

According to early evaluations shared by engineers on OpenRouter, Ox Alpha’s primary differentiator is its reasoning engine. While standard models excel at pattern matching and rapid text generation, Ox Alpha is tailored for "sustained agentic work."

In practical terms, this means the model is optimized for software engineering pipelines where an AI must plan, write, test, debug, and iterate on code over dozens of sequential steps without losing context or hallucinating structural dependencies. This capability puts it in direct competition with elite specialized coding agents, making its anonymous parentage all the more commercially sensitive.


Official Statements and Industry Reactions

The ambiguity surrounding Ox Alpha has placed platform operators and industry leaders in a unique position of custodianship over a nameless digital intelligence.

  • OpenRouter and Stripe: While OpenRouter hosts the model under its standard third-party developer framework, leadership has remained tight-lipped regarding the true identity of the creators, honoring the confidentiality agreements inherent to stealth-mode preview deployments. Patrick Collison’s brief acknowledgment on X remains the most high-profile institutional nod to the model’s technical merit, though Stripe has declined to elaborate further on corporate ties to the anonymous lab.
  • The Independent Analyst Community: Andrew Curran’s observations encapsulate the prevailing sentiment among independent researchers: "The initial speculation was confident, but the more people look at it, the less sure of anything they become." This sentiment highlights a broader vulnerability in modern AI oversight—namely, the increasing difficulty of attributing a model’s origin solely through behavioral analysis as global training methodologies converge.

Future Outlook: What Ox Alpha Signals for the AI Industry

The Ox Alpha phenomenon is much more than a viral internet mystery; it serves as a harbinger of structural shifts within the artificial intelligence ecosystem.

As we look toward the remainder of 2026 and into 2027, several key takeaways emerge from this episode:

  1. The Erosion of Brand-Centric Evaluation: For years, the AI community judged capability strictly by corporate lineage (e.g., assuming OpenAI or Google held a monopoly on frontier reasoning). Ox Alpha proves that advanced capabilities can emerge from unexpected or obscured quarters, forcing the industry to evaluate models strictly on their objective output rather than their institutional pedigree.
  2. Heightened Geopolitical Paranoia: The immediate assumption that Ox Alpha might be a Chinese model—and the subsequent defensive debates across Western forums—highlights the growing Balkanization of tech. As AI becomes deeply intertwined with national security, the inability to trace a model’s provenance will no longer be viewed as a quirky marketing stunt, but rather as a regulatory vulnerability that policymakers will seek to close.
  3. The Normalization of Agentic Focus: The shift toward models optimized for "sustained agentic work" indicates that the industry’s frontier race has moved past simple chat interfaces. The next generation of value creation lies in autonomous, long-horizon software and enterprise workflows—a reality that Ox Alpha has forcefully thrust into the spotlight.

Whether Ox Alpha is eventually unmasked as the brainchild of an established Silicon Valley titan, a stealthy domestic startup, or an ambitious international laboratory, one reality is indisputable: the rules of engagement for AI releases have changed. Until the anonymous creators decide to step out of the shadows, the digital detective work will continue, keeping the tech world glued to its screens, waiting for the other shoe to drop.
